摘 要:由于中国经济发展的需要,越来越多的山区公路投入建设,在山区公路的投入使用后,均发生各种各样的地质灾害,严重时导致公路断交。因此如何经济、快捷、有效地治理地质灾害是山区公路面临的普遍问题。针对山区公路多种地质灾害成因,对采用锚筋桩方案治理地质灾害进行研究。结果表明,锚筋桩用于山区公路病害治理是经济、快捷和可行的。Due to the needs of China's economic development,more and more mountain roads have been put into construction.After the mountain roads are put into use,various geological disasters have occurred,and the roads will be cut off in severe cases.Therefore,how to deal with geological disasters economically,quickly and effectively is a common problem which is faced by mountain roads.According to the causes of various geological disasters in mountainous roads,the use of anchor-reinforced piles to control geological disasters is studied.The research results show that anchor-reinforced piles are economical,quick and feasible for disaster management in mountainous roads.
